A Commitment to Our Members
At West Branch Valley Federal Credit Union, members come first. We promise to offer honest, fair deals to every member, every time. We promise to treat every member with respect and dignity. We promise to strive to be a trusted financial advisor that our members can count on to assist them with achieving their financial dreams. We will continually demonstrate the value of membership in West Branch Valley Federal Credit Union. We will deliver a range of low cost products and services to the diverse economic and social make-up of our members and potential members. We will look for better ways to serve the needs of un-served and underserved portions of our member and potential member base.
We will communicate our services to members in a meaningful way so that members, potential members, legislators, regulators, and the community at large will understand and appreciate the unique role that locally owned, not-for-profit, financial cooperatives play in their lives.
Throughout West Branch Valley's Strategic and Business plans, we will emphasize programs that enable our members to become financially self-sufficient and successful. We will place high importance on consumer education and the teaching of financial thrift.
This Commitment to Our Members is consistent with our credit union principles of "Not For Profit, Not For Charity, But For Service" and our philosophy of "People Helping People". A Brief History of West Branch Valley
Federal Credit Union
AVCO Employees Federal Credit Union was organized in
1952 by the employees of AVCO, Inc. AVCO was the first
Select Employer Group to belong to the credit union. As
the credit union allowed more Select Employer Groups to
join, the membership became more diverse and
geographically disbursed. In 1995 the credit union
changed its name to West Branch Valley Federal Credit
Union to be more representative of its membership area.
On Tuesday, July 27, 2010
West
Branch Valley Federal Credit Union’s Board of Directors
announced it has adopted to convert its charter status
from a multiple-employer group charter to a community
charter. The conversion to a community chartered credit
union makes anyone who lives, works, regularly conducts
business, worships, volunteers, attends school in, as
well as businesses and other legal entities located in
Lycoming County, Pennsylvania eligible to join West
Branch Valley Federal Credit Union. In addition,
members of their immediate families or other household
members are eligible to join the Credit Union. At West
